Bannon: Roy Moore Will 'Fight the Establishment' Like Trump

Former chief White House strategist Steve Bannon said Monday his support of President Donald Trump is the reason why he backs a Senate candidate whom Trump opposes.

Bannon appeared on Fox News' "Hannity" a short time after he gave a speech at a rally for former Alabama Chief Justice Roy Moore, who is going against Sen. Luther Strange, R-Ala., in Tuesday's GOP runoff ahead of December's special election.

Trump and Vice President Mike Pence support Strange.

"I'm here to support President Donald J. Trump, I'm here to support him by having folks down here support Judge Roy Moore," Bannon said.

"I think Roy Moore is the guy that's going to respect Donald Trump and fight the establishment."

Bannon then made the point established politicians and those in their circles are trying to bring down Moore — just as they did to Trump when he was running for president.

"This election, [there is] $30 million being spent by [Senate Majority Leader] Mitch McConnell and that crew of corrupt [politicians] . . . they've raised money to destroy judge Moore.

"The same gang that's trying to destroy Roy Moore is the same gang that tried to destroy Donald Trump."

Moore and Strange are fighting for the Republican nomination in December's special election that will decide who takes the seat left by Jeff Sessions after he was confirmed to serve as attorney general. Strange was appointed the seat on a temporary basis until a special election could be held.

"This seat is Jeff Sessions' seat," Bannon said. "That's why tomorrow I hope the folks in Alabama send another righteous man like Jeff Sessions; I hope they send Judge Moore into the runoff with the Democrat [Doug Jones]."

Bannon also weighed in on the NFL's National Anthem controversy, which saw more than 200 players take a knee during Sunday's games.

"If people in this country take a knee in the National Football League they should take a knee at night, every night, and thank God in Heaven Donald Trump is president of the United States," Bannon said. "He has saved this country so much grief, he has done such a tremendous job with virtually no help."
